The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of John Groombridge, born in 1814 in Kent, consisted of 3 members. John was the head of the household, married to Amelia Groombridge, born in 1818 in Kent, England.
During the period, also present in the household was John's Lodger, John Corder, born in 1812 in Wivenhoe, Essex, England.
